Culvert Installation in Tuscaloosa, AL
Culvert installation services involve placing underground structures that allow water to pass beneath roads, driveways, or landscaped areas, helping to manage drainage and prevent flooding. These projects typically include installing new culverts to improve water flow on residential properties, especially in areas prone to heavy rainfall or poor drainage. Property owners often seek this service to protect their land from water damage, maintain access to driveways, or prepare for future construction projects that require proper water management solutions.
Before requesting culvert installation, property owners should consider factors such as the size and type of culvert needed, the location where it will be installed, and the expected water flow in the area. Understanding the property's drainage patterns and any existing infrastructure can help ensure the selected culvert meets the specific needs of the site. Consulting with a professional can provide guidance on suitable materials and installation methods to ensure long-lasting and effective water management.

Culvert Installation Questions
What is a culvert installation? Culvert installation involves placing a pipe or channel beneath a road or driveway to allow water to pass through, preventing flooding and erosion.
When is culvert installation needed? It is typically needed when property owners experience water pooling, drainage issues, or want to protect structures from water damage.
What types of culverts are commonly used? Common types include corrugated metal, concrete, and plastic pipes, selected based on project requirements and site conditions.
How does culvert installation benefit property drainage? Properly installed culverts help direct water flow away from foundations and prevent water buildup that can cause damage or flooding.
